Woman accuses MP cops of forcing her into fornicating with her son

Bhopal: In a horrific incident, a Muslim woman in Madhya Pradesh alleged that police forced her to perform unnatural sex with her son and made them drink each other’s urine in the custody.

The unpleasant incident happened in Sehore, the home district of Chief Minister Shivraj Singh Chouhan.

According to News18 reports, the victim Shabnam (name changed), 40, a resident of Singerchauri, said that her daughter-in-law went missing from home. Her brother filed a missing and a habeas corpus complaint in Siddiqganj police.

Following the complaint, Shabnam’s family (including her, her husband, son and four other minor children) was detained by Siddiqganj police in Ashta for 15 days and were allegedly tortured at the police station.

In a bid to force them to confess to the ‘murder’ of their missing daughter-in-law, they made all of them to drink each other’s urine.

On September 19, the missing daughter-in-law was found by her family in Bhopal.

Shabnam alleged that the Siddiqganj police station in-charge even threatened the family with serious consequences and false case if she pursued the case further.

Virendra Parmar, the woman’s lawyer said that his client’s son confessed to the murder under duress and led them to local graveyard.

“The police exhumed three bodies at the graveyard but none of them were of the identified as the missing daughter-in-law’s body,” Parmar said.

She had also filed a complaint with CMO, DGP, SHRC, district SP and DIG Sehore on September 28, but all in vain.
